Enhancement of antibody response of turkeys to trivalent avian influenza vaccine by positively charged liposomal avridine adjuvant.

O O Fatunmbi1, J A Newman, V Sivanandan, D A Halvorson.   

Abstract

Trivalent avian influenza (AIV) antigens (H4N8, H5N2 and H7N3), mixed with positively charged, negatively charged and neutral avridine-containing liposomes, and oil-emulsion were subcutaneously administered to 6-week-old turkeys. Charged liposomal avridine adjuvant, either positive or negative, produced a better antibody response than uncharged liposomal avridine or oil-emulsion adjuvants when used in a trivalent avian influenza vaccine. The antibody response to the different antigens was generally greater to the positively charged adjuvanted vaccine compared with the negatively or neutral charged or oil-emulsion adjuvanted vaccines and these differences were significant (P less than 0.05) with the three antigens. The results suggest that the positively charged liposomal avridine plays a significant role as adjuvant to the AIV antigens.
